What was Sai Baba's experience like serving his Guru, and what did he learn about spiritual instruction?

📖 Chapter 19

Chapter 19 provides a heartfelt account of Sai Baba's time with his Guru. He served at his Guru's feet for twelve years, during which he was raised with immense love and never lacked for food or clothing. His devotion was so profound that he would gaze at his Guru's face day and night, feeling neither hunger nor thirst, with his Guru being his sole object of contemplation. A key lesson from this experience was about the nature of spiritual transmission. Baba reveals, "my Guru did not blow any mantra into my ears." Instead, his Guru protected and nurtured him with his merciful glance alone, much like a mother tortoise feeds her young from afar. This taught him that true spiritual grace and knowledge can be imparted through focused devotion and the Guru's loving gaze, rather than just formal verbal instruction.
